KiCad / gerbmerge panelization

25 Nov 2012 347
KiCad: www.kicad-pcb.org gerbmerge: ruggedcircuits.com/gerbmerge/ I made this a long time ago and never used it. But it shows that simple PCB panelization is doable with open source tools. The routing paths and tabs were added with KiCad, which was a bit of a pain. You have to enter the start / end-points of the sectors in x / y coordinates. Specifying radius and angle is not yet possible. You also need to add '--no-trim-gerber --no-trim-excellon' to the Makefile. Otherwise the routing-paths get chopped off outside the bounding boxes. The option to subtract the solder-mask from the silkscreen (KiCad gerber file creation) unfortunately upsets silkscreen duplication in gerbmerge, so it can't be used. The boardhouse should take care of that.

KiCad - panelized by hand

21 Mar 2013 1010
It's doable for small panels, but gets tedious pretty quickly. Creating a footprint for the mouse-bites helped a bit. It would be really nice if KiCad supported "cloned" copies, so changes to the parent automatically propagate to all children. This panel was ordered at hackvana .
